Drag Race’s Alyssa Edwards Is Getting Her Own Netflix Docuseries

Netflix’s Dancing Queen sounds like a fierce combination of Drag Race and Dance Moms

Rupaul’s Drag Race star Alyssa Edwards (AKA choreographer Justin Johnson) is getting drop dead gorgeous and heading to Netflix to star in Dancing Queen. The upcoming docuseries features the Drag Race fave teaching the next generation of dancers at Johnson’s Beyond Belief Dancing Company in Mesquite, Texas.

Here’s the official plot synopsis from Netflix:
 
Dancing Queen is a hilarious and heartfelt docu-series set in the dancing, prancing world of the multi-talented, multi-layered Justin Johnson – aka Drag Superstar Alyssa Edwards – as he juggles his dance life, drag life, family life, and love life. Filmed in Justin’s hometown of Mesquite, Texas, Dancing Queen goes behind the makeup and into the drag performer’s highly competitive Beyond Belief Dance Company as he prepares a young class for an intensely competitive season.”
 
Season one of Dancing Queen will offer eight 45-minute episodes, all of which will be available on Netflix worldwide on October 5.
